Types of Fluid-Filled Pressure-Measurement Gauges
Fluid-filled pressure gauges are available in various types, all suited for specific applications. The most common types include bourdon tube gauges, diaphragm gauges, and capsule gauges. Bourdon tube gauges are commonly used in manufacturing settings due to their durability and ability to handle high pressures. Their design allows them to record a wide pressure range, making them versatile for numerous applications.
Diaphragm gauges utilize a flexible diaphragm that separates the process fluid from the sensing mechanism. This type is ideal for measuring low pressures and can be found in applications where the media is corrosive or has viscous properties. The liquid filling helps reduce vibrations and enables more stable readings, making diaphragm gauges favored in chemistry operations and alternative delicate environments.
Capsule gauges, even though less common, are suitable for very low-pressure applications. They are designed with two corrugated diaphragms that form a capsule, efficiently amplifying pressure changes. This type of gauge is often used in HVAC systems and research environments. Like other fluid-filled gauges, capsule gauges benefit from being filled with liquid, which minimizes the effects of shock and enhances accuracy.
Benefits of Liquid Filling
Filling with liquid in pressure measurement devices offers enhanced accuracy and stability in readings, making it an critical feature for numerous industries. The liquid dampens the variations caused by vibrations and pressure variations, allowing for increased trustworthy readings. This is particularly beneficial in environments where accuracy is vitally important, as it reduces pointer oscillation and ensures that workers can rely on the gauge’s performance even under dynamic conditions.
Another significant advantage of liquid-filled pressure measurement devices is their increased tolerance to external factors such as temperature changes and corrosive environments. The fluid within the gauge provides a defensive barrier, lowering wear on internal components and extending the life of the gauge. This strength is notably advantageous in industries such as petroleum and gas, where gauges are often subjected to harsh conditions and demand continued reliability over the long term.

Applications in Industry
Fluid-filled pressure gauges instruments are commonly utilized in multiple industrial uses due to their capability to deliver reliable and consistent readings in difficult conditions. In the petroleum plus natural gas industry, these gauges are essential for monitoring pressure readings in tubing and tanks where shakings and temperature fluctuations can happen. The fluid fill helps mitigate these impacts, ensuring that operators receive stable measurements, which are essential for upholding security and efficiency in processes.
An additional noteworthy application is in the production industry, in which liquid-filled pressure gauges instruments are used in hydraulic and air pressure networks. These gauges help in monitoring pressures in equipment and devices, allowing for precise control and efficiency assessment.
